The evolution

For a long time, the Gambling Act of 1965 made it unlawful to engage in gambling including wagering on sporting events. Then came the National Gambling Act of 1996, which allow regulated betting in the country.

The National Gaming Board (NGB) now supervises South Africa’s gaming industry. The NGB issues licenses to sports betting businesses and related services, including betting applications like the Betway app. The board also monitors these entities for compliance with its regulations to ensure the highest responsible gaming standards. Sportsbooks are required to enforce age limits, encourage customers to gamble responsibly and shield punters from the risk of addiction.

The surge in popularity

The popularity of sports betting in South Africa has skyrocketed since the country legalized the practice. These days, sports fans can place bets on the results of popular sports like soccer, rugby and cricket using the Betway app and other betting platforms, and this only goes to reflect the country’s deep love of these sports. Sports betting has evolved into a mainstream form of entertainment, enjoyed by everyone from novice gamblers to die-hard fans of particular sports.

The rise in popularity of sports betting may be attributed in large part to technological advances. Wagering is now more accessible than ever, thanks to the smartphone and mobile applications like the Betway app and online betting platforms. Using these betting avenues allow bettors to place their bets much easily from any location in South Africa any time they wish.

Responsible gambling and social impact

The influence of sports betting on society is raising worries about responsible gambling in light of the rising popularity of the industry. As such, betting platforms including apps like the Betway app are mandated by the NGB to provide instructions on responsible internet gambling practices including self-exclusion, setting deposit restrictions and listing hotlines for those with gambling problems.

Sports betting has also contributed to society in several good ways. It brings in money for the government in the form of taxes and licensing fees, which may then be used for a wide range of public programs. Sports betting has boosted the local economies by creating new jobs in various sectors.
